Abstract
The utility model relates to a roller turning machine used in a roller conveyor system, which comprises a reversing frame, a base, a drive device matched with the reversing frame and a composition reversing mechanism. The utility model is characterized in that a transfer mechanism for completing the ingress and the egress of articles and a clamping mechanism for clamping the articles are arranged in the reversing frame. The utility model can solve the problems of automatic turning surface change in the process of conveying workpieces or articles. The utility model can be used for automatic conveyance in industry, such as mechanical manufacture, light industry, appliances, metallurgy, chemical industry, food, radiation processing, etc.
Description
(1) technical field: the utility model relates to load transfer device in the construction machinery and equipment, especially for a kind of roller positioning machine in the roller conveyor system.
(2) background technology: roller conveyor is the articles conveyed logistics mechanical equipment of a kind of along continuous straight runs or less leaning angle, is widely used in the automatic transport of industries such as machine manufacture, light industry, household electrical appliances, metallurgy, chemical industry, food and RADIATION PROCESSING.But, when workpiece or article need to turn over conversion surface automatically in course of conveying, because present universal roller conveyor do not have switching mechanism, its function is restricted, cause workpiece or article in the course of processing, can not satisfy raising on qualitative requirement and the efficient.For example, utilize electron accelerator electron ray and X-radiation to sterilize in anticorrosion, food preservation, agricultural breeding, the medical device disinfecting process, often need that roller carries by the upper and lower conversion surface that turns over of radiation article, make the article upper and lower faces obtain uniform radiation dose, thereby improve the quality of article irradiation and the efficient of irradiation processing, and present roller conveyor is not possess upset to change surface function.
(3) summary of the invention: the purpose of this utility model is that a kind of roller positioning machine will be provided, to solve the problem that existing general purpose roller conveyer can not turn over conversion surface voluntarily to workpiece or article.
Concrete scheme of the present utility model is: design a turret mount, turret mount is installed on the support roller of base, disposes actuating device with turret mount, particularly: the transmission mechanism of finishing the article turnover and the clamping mechanism that article are clamped are housed in turret mount.
The transmission mechanism that is contained in described in the utility model in the turret mount includes upper and lower opposed facing two transmission sections.This transmission section can be the transfer structure of general-duty roller structure for conveying, belt structure for conveying and alternate manner.
Clamping mechanism described in the utility model in the turret mount is in the upper and lower both sides of transmitting section of transmission mechanism some screw mandrels to be installed, and sets power drive; The section that goes up or transmit down in the transmission mechanism is captiveed joint with turret mount, and another transmits Duan Ze and is loaded in the turret mount by screw mandrel is outstanding, in this outstanding dress transmits section some nuts is installed and is connected with screw mandrel is supporting.
The another kind of frame mode of the clamping mechanism described in the utility model in the turret mount is at the upper and lower back side of transmitting section of transmission mechanism, and thrust unit is set, and thrust unit is installed on the upper and lower crossbeam of turret mount; Also can only at the upper and lower back side of transmitting one of section of transmission mechanism thrust unit be set, another transmits section directly captives joint with turret mount.
The clamping mechanism that is contained in described in the utility model in the turret mount can also be other multiple frame mode, as the special push rod that holds out against is set, from the article two ends or two sides clamp to clamp device etc.
In order to guarantee that the article upset accurately puts in place, the base of turret mount is provided with 180 ° of upset inhibiting device in the utility model.
The principle of work of this machine is: the utility model is installed in the system of roller conveyor, after carrying the article of coming to arrive this positioning machine arrival end place by roller conveyor, transmission mechanism is brought article in the positioning machine and the location automatically, by clamping mechanism article are clamped again, then by 180 ° of swing type mechanism revolutions, realize that article turn over conversion surface, take article out of the positioning machine exit end by transmission mechanism more at last.
The utility model has solved the problem that existing load transfer device can not turn over conversion surface well, and its novel structure, upset are reliable, working stability, function admirable.The automatic transport that is widely used in industries such as machine manufacture, light industry, household electrical appliances, metallurgy, chemical industry, food and RADIATION PROCESSING.

(5) specific embodiment:
Referring to Fig. 1, Fig. 2, the utility model mainly is made up of swing type mechanism, transmission mechanism, clamping mechanism.Wherein swing type mechanism includes base 10, and four support roller seats 9 in front, rear, left and right and support roller 8 are housed on the base 10, and main motor 1, transmission gear 2 are housed, and the limiting stopper 11 of 180 ° of turret mount upsets; Rotating turret mount 3 is housed on four support rollers 8, and it is by left and right steel ring 12 and three crossbeams 15 one that is welded, and also connects gear ring 13 is housed is in transmission connection with gear 12 on left end steel ring 12.
In the turret mount 3 of the utility model swing type mechanism transmission mechanism and clamping mechanism are housed, its concrete structure is referring to Fig. 3.Transmission mechanism includes upper and lower two transportation sections 5, and the transmission section 5 in the present embodiment is to adopt general-duty roller structure for conveying, mainly by roller bracket, is contained in the some rollers in the roller bracket, transmits motor 4 and messenger chain and forms.Upward transmission section 5 of the present utility model is to captive joint with turret mount 3, and 5 of following transmission sections are to be loaded in the turret mount by the screw mandrel in the clamping mechanism is outstanding.
Clamping mechanism in the utility model is by clamping motor 6, screw mandrel 7, and driving chain wheel 17 also cooperates the upper and lower transmission section of transmission mechanism to form.Concrete structure is (referring to Fig. 3), three rhizoid bars, 7, three rhizoid bars 7 respectively is housed by clamping motor 6, driving chain wheel 16 synchrodrive in upper and lower both sides of transmitting section 5.The upper end of screw mandrel 7 and last transmission section 5 then are equipped with nut 17 and are threaded with screw mandrel 7 for being rotationally connected on transmission section down 5.Stable for transmission, the lower end of screw mandrel 7 and crossbeam 15 are rotationally connected, and make screw mandrel 7 obtain support.
Clamping mechanism of the present utility model can also take to promote structure, promptly at the upper and lower back side of transmitting section of transmission mechanism, thrust unit is set, and as hydraulic actuating cylinder, push-rod electric machine etc., thrust unit is installed on the upper and lower crossbeam of turret mount 3, forms two-way clamping structure; Also can be only on connecting gear or the back side of transmitting section down thrust unit is set, another transmits section directly captives joint with turret mount, forms unidirectional clamping mechanism.
Principle of work of the present utility model is summarized as follows:
Referring to Fig. 1, when workpiece 18 arrives this positioning machine right-hand member entrance by gravity conveyer 14, to transmit motor 4 and start working, the live roll subband center that part 18 enters turret mount 3 of starting building is located by volitional check; Clamping motor 6 work, drive lead screw 7 rotations under the effect of nut 16, are drawn clamping work pieces 18 in thereby following transmission section 5 goes up transmission section 5 relatively; Main motor 1 work makes turret mount 3 turn over turnback and accurately locatees under limiting stopper 10 effects, and workpiece 18 is changed face, and transmission mechanism is sent into workpiece 18 in the transport plane 14 and entered next procedure.
